Sonja Germer is a scholar working on Water Science and Technology, Soil Science and Global and Planetary Change. According to data from OpenAlex, Sonja Germer has authored 29 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Water Science and Technology, 10 papers in Soil Science and 9 papers in Global and Planetary Change. Recurrent topics in Sonja Germer’s work include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(10 papers), Soil erosion and sediment transport (9 papers) and Plant Water Relations and Carbon Dynamics (8 papers). Sonja Germer is often cited by papers focused on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(10 papers), Soil erosion and sediment transport (9 papers) and Plant Water Relations and Carbon Dynamics (8 papers). Sonja Germer coll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Brazil. Sonja Germer's co-authors include Delphis F. Levia, Helmut Elsenbeer, Alex V. Krusche, Christopher Neill, Joaquín Chaves, Christopher Neill, Alexander Zimmermann, Axel Kleidon, Ingvar Landälv and Tobias Vetter and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Journal of Hydrology and Reviews of Geophysics.
